What are the typical daily responsibilities of a lens technician in an optical laboratory?

As a lens technician in an optical laboratory, your daily tasks often include cutting, shaping, and polishing lenses according to precise prescriptions, inspecting finished lenses for quality and accuracy, and maintaining specialized equipment. You may also collaborate closely with optometrists and opticians to ensure lenses meet specific patient needs. Attention to detail and the ability to troubleshoot minor issues with machinery are important for success in this role.

Position Summary

Lenz Truck Center is seeking a proven Sales Manager to lead the Sales operations at our Fond du Lac, WI location. This is a hands-on leadership role responsible for people, process, inventory, deal structure, and execution. The Sales Manager drives day-to-day sales operations andis accountable for consistent, professional driving performance.

This role is ideal for a disciplined, competitive leader who believes in strong processes, clear accountability, and daily execution drive results.

Key ResponsibilitiesSales & F&I Leadership
  • Desk, structure, and approve retail deals
  • Oversee and approve trade appraisals
  • Ensure compliant profitable deal structures
  • Monitor front end and back end gross performance daily
  • Actively assist in sales and F&I production when staffing requires hands on support
Inventory & Pricing Management
  • Review vehicle pricing using market data
  • Manage inventory aging and turn strategies
  • Partner on inventory acquisition to align with market demand
Team Leadership & Accountability
  • Lead sales meetings and ongoing training
  • Coach, and develop sales and F&I staff
  • Establish and maintain a culture of accountability, preparation, and performance
CRM, Leads & Technology
  • Own lead management, response standards, and follow-up execution
  • Monitor lead to sale performance metrics and enforce CRM compliance
Qualifications
  • Proven experience as a Sales Manager or senior sales leader
  • Strong desking, deal-structuring, and trade appraisal experience
  • Demonstrated success improving sales volume, gross, and inventory performance
  • Advanced working knowledge of Cox Automotive Software
  • Ability to lead from the front and produce when needed
  • Comfortable delivering direct feedback and managing performance
Schedule

Full-time, on-site leadership role. Schedule aligned with business needs, including evenings and weekends as required.
